Легенда:
новое сообщение
закрытая нитка
новое сообщение
в закрытой нитке
старое сообщение
|
- Напоминаю, что масса вопросов по функционированию форума снимается после прочтения его описания.
- Новичкам также крайне полезно ознакомиться с данным документом.
Мнение. 20.11.05 12:46 Число просмотров: 2951
Автор: Woonder <Бученков Андрей> Статус: Member
|
Прошу не принимать это как руководство к действию, а рассматривать это как вариант
Я бы сделал так....
\\SQL-server\BAK - Куда пишутся ежедневные бакапы
\\SQL-server\BAK-TMP - временная папка
\\BAK-Server\BAKFull - где коллекционируются месячные бакапы
Понедельник:
1. Ежечасно бэкап транзакшн лог в \\SQL-server\BAK
2. 00:05 - Копируем очень быстро всё с \\SQL-server\BAK на \\SQL-server\BAK-TMP (на тот же сервер) и очищаем папку \SQL-server\BAK (чтобы к следующему бэкапу она была пустой)
далее:
RAR всё что в \\SQL-server\BAK-TMP на \\BAK-Server\BAKFull + имя автоматом по дате +Удаление файлов (Вот у нас есть состояние за неделю т.е. с 01:00 понедельник по 24:00 воскресенье-Транзакш лог) (на будующее учтём, что архивирование может занять часа-2_
4. 01:00 - Full Database Backup
Понедельник - Воскресенье:
1. Ежечасно бэкап транзакшн лог в \\SQL-server\BAK
2. 23:30 Дифференциал Бэкап в \\SQL-server\BAK
1 число каждого месяца
00:30 COPY всё что в \\SQL-server\BAK на \\BAK-Server\BAKFull (Если совпадает с понедельником то в \\SQL-server\BAK - пусто !!!!, если не понедельник то копируется состояние за текущую неделю т.е. например до 24:00 31 числа)
Если всё таки понедельник то ждём 2 часа пока сАрхивируются бэкапы(см пункт 2 ПОНЕДЕЛЬНИКА):
03:00 Бэкап всего что в \\BAK-Server\BAKFull на ленту и очистка папки.
|
|
|